Cracked Wooden Frames
Frames made of wood, whether made of oak or pine are susceptible to splitting and cracking if not properly maintained. This is especially true if they're exposed to elements, as humidity could cause the wood to dry out and split. It is important to maintain wooden frames by painting and staining them to decrease the chance for damage and rot. If you find that your frame is damaged, it's important to have it repaired as soon as is possible to prevent water leaks and structural damage to your home.
If the split or crack is not too severe, it might be repaired with wood putty. To make sure that the glue sticks properly, you should first clean the area. Apply a large amount of wood glue to the split or crack. Utilize a clamp to secure the area while it dries. Once it's fully dried, you can sand the area smooth and then paint or stain the surface to match the rest of your frame.
If the split or crack is very severe, it could be required to replace your wooden frame instead of using wood filler or putty. The cost of replacing a wooden frame varies depending on the size and kind of frame. If the frame is damaged or rotted to the point of replacement, the task can be more costly.
A damaged or rotten wooden frame may be difficult to repair, but it's crucial to do so immediately to protect your window sash as well as other components of your home from water damage. A frayed or cracked frame could allow moisture to be absorbed and cause structural damage and mold growth. Window leaks don't just look ugly, but they can also cause serious health problems and can result in costly repair costs. By addressing the issue as soon as it occurs you will be able to safeguard your family and reduce expensive repair costs.
Locks that aren't working
The locks on your patio door can be misaligned over time, or even break. This is due to everyday wear and tear, hot or cold weather, dirt accumulation and more. A damaged lock can be a hassle and pose a security risk. There are a number of simple and quick steps you can follow to resolve the issue.
Take off the lock that was previously in place. This can be done by unscrewing the screws which hold it in place using a screwdriver. Installing a new lock is straightforward after the old one was removed. Follow the steps provided by the manufacturer. When you're done, you can test the lock to ensure it's working properly and is securely held in place.
Another common issue with patio door glass repair doors is a broken lock handle or knob. It could be caused by worn-out or loose hardware but it can also be caused by other issues that could be caused by incorrectly aligned strike plates or damaged lock cylinders. If this is the scenario, you'll have to call a professional locksmith to identify and fix the problem.
It's crucial to examine the lock and handle regularly for indications of damage or deterioration. If you see any, it's best to fix them as quickly as possible to avoid any further problems. The longer you leave a loose handle or lock, the more likely it is that it will eventually stop working altogether. Luckily, this is an easy fix that can be fixed at home with minimal effort.
If you're having issues with your uPVC lock, it's usually caused by misalignment or debris. The mechanism for uPVC locks is like an intricately tuned machine, and any dirt or grit could cause friction that will ultimately affect the function of the lock. This can be fixed quickly by lubricating lock mechanisms using silicone-based lubricant or graphite spray.
You can also alter the keep position by loosening the screws and then tightening them again. If this isn't working then you might need to sand down the mortise to make it bigger to accommodate the hinge. Foggy Glass
Foggy window glass is a common problem many homeowners face. The problem occurs when moisture seeps between two panes of glass and results in a cloudy appearance. There are a variety of solutions to this issue. The first step is to drill small holes into the outer glass pane. This will remove any moisture that is trapped within the door and restore the clarity of the window.
The second step involves using an appropriate cleaning solution to eliminate any remaining water from the glass surface. This will restore clarity as well as remove any stains and dirt from the glass's surface. The third step is to reseal your glass with silicone sealant. This will protect your window from water and will also help to stop condensation from occurring in the future.

Moisture between glass panes can be caused by a variety of causes, including high humidity levels, temperature changes, and improper ventilation. The humidity levels can rise indoors when you have a moist laundry pile, house plants, or if you cook or dry clothes in your home. A dehumidifier will help reduce humidity and increase ventilation.
If your double-paned windows are still fogging, despite controlling external factors, you might want to consider replacing them. This is a costly procedure that could lead to further issues if not done right. A professional window replacement service can ensure that the new panes of glass are installed correctly and that there is a tight seal between them.
